The Goa Board of Secondary and Higher Secondary Education (GBSHSE) will conduct the Goa SSC exam 2026 from March 13 to April 9, 2026. The Goa board released final Goa Board 10th exam dates 2026 on the official website gbshse.in/.

Students can apply for the revaluation of HP Board 10th result online. To be eligible for reevaluation, students must have secured at least 20% marks in the subject. The fee for revaluation is INR 1000 and INR 500 for rechecking.

 

The Uttar Pradesh Madhyamik Shiksha Parishad does not release the official answer key for the multiple choice questions asked in the UP Board class 10th exams. However, coaching institutes and online portals provide the answer keys for the UP Board class 10th exam question papers.
